Load Estimation Based Dynamic Access Protocol for Satellite Internet of Things
<p>Satellite IoT scenario model with sink nodes.</p> "> Figure 2
<p>Satellite IoT scenario model without sink nodes.</p> "> Figure 3
<p>The working principle of pure ALOHA.</p> "> Figure 4
<p>The working principle of slotted ALOHA.</p> "> Figure 5
<p>The working principle of CRDSA.</p> "> Figure 6
<p>Flowchart of the conflict resolution algorithm.</p> "> Figure 7
<p>User-side architecture design.</p> "> Figure 8
<p>On-board load architecture design.</p> "> Figure 9
<p>Throughput comparison curve under the same number of time slots.</p> "> Figure 10
<p>Comparison curve of PLR under the same number of time slots.</p> "> Figure 11
<p>Throughput performance curve of Walsh code time slot random access protocol with different parameters.</p> "> Figure 12
<p>PLR performance curve of Walsh code timeslot random access protocol with different parameters.</p> "> Figure 13
<p>Throughput performance simulation curve of the improved protocol.</p> "> Figure 14
<p>Simulation curve of packet loss rate performance of improved protocol.</p> "> Figure 15
<p>Resource occupancy of dynamic Walsh code slot random access protocol.</p> ">
Abstract
:1. Introduction
2. The Architecture of Satellite IoT
- (1)
- Restriction of access complexity: Since the energy supply of sink nodes is sufficient, the access mode with higher complexity can be selected.
- (2)
- Limitation of satellite height: the low energy characteristics of sensor nodes determine that their transmitting power is limited. In order to successfully access the satellite, the distance between the sensor and the satellite needs to be reduced, so the satellite height is limited to a certain extent.
- (3)
- Limitation of application environment: the establishment of sink nodes requires certain environmental support, and it is difficult to place enough sink nodes in deserts, oceans and other areas that are difficult for human beings to reach.
2.1. Satellite Iot Scenarios without Sink Nodes
2.1.1. ALOHA Protocol
2.1.2. SA Protocol
2.2. Satellite Iot Scenarios with Sink Nodes
2.2.1. CRDSA Protocol
2.2.2. IRSA Protocol
3. Dynamic Satellite IoT Access Protocol Based on Load Estimation Algorithm
3.1. Slot Random Access Protocol Based on WALSH Code
3.1.1. Codebook Design
3.1.2. Conflict Resolution Algorithm
3.1.3. Capacity Upper Bound of Random Access Protocol Based on Walsh Code
3.2. Load Estimation Algorithm
3.3. Dynamic WALSH Code Time Slot Random Access Protocol Based on Load Estimation Algorithm
- set the load threshold before using it for the first time.
- read the data from the cache and get the load estimate according to the time slot state statistics in a frame of data.
- the appropriate frame length and codebook information are selected according to the comparison between the load estimate and the load threshold.
4. Simulation and Analysis
4.1. Simulation and Analysis of Time Slot Random Access Protocol Based on WALSH Code
4.2. Simulation and Analysis of Dynamic WALSH Code Slot Random Access Protocol Based on Load Estimation Algorithm
5. Conclusions
Author Contributions
Funding
Data Availability Statement
Conflicts of Interest
References
- Dai, C.-Q.; Zhang, M.; Li, C.; Zhao, J.; Chen, Q. QoE-Aware Intelligent Satellite Constellation Design in Satellite Internet of Things. IEEE Internet Things J. 2021, 8, 4855–4867. [Google Scholar] [CrossRef]
- Sanctis, M.D.; Cianca, E.; Araniti, G.; Bisio, I.; Prasad, R. Satellite Communications Supporting Internet of Remote Things. IEEE Internet Things J. 2016, 3, 113–123. [Google Scholar] [CrossRef]
- Chen, Z.; Duan, X.; Wei, W.; Wang, S.; Ning, B.-J. Iridium-based nanomaterials for electrochemical water splitting. Nano Energy 2020, 78, 105270. [Google Scholar] [CrossRef]
- Elbehiery, K.; Elbehiery, H. Cloud Technology: Conquest of Commercial Space Business. In Internet of Things—Applications and Future; Springer: Singapore, 2020; pp. 53–72. [Google Scholar]
- Fu, X.; Su, Y. Performance Analysis of Satellite Internet of Things Access Protocol. In Proceedings of the International Conference in Communications, Signal Processing, and Systems, Adelaide, Australia, 14 December 2020; Springer: Singapore, 2020; pp. 1306–1311. [Google Scholar]
- Kassas, Z.M. Navigation from Low-Earth Orbit. Position, Navigation, and Timing Technologies in the 21st Century: Integrated Satellite Navigation, Sensor Systems, and Civil Applications; IEEE: Piscataway, NJ, USA, 2021; pp. 1381–1412. [Google Scholar]
- Bezgin, A.A.; Savochkin, A.A. Multiband Circular Polarization Antenna for Satellite System Argos-3 and GPS. In Proceedings of the 2019 Antennas Design and Measurement International Conference (ADMInC), St. Petersburg, Russia, 3 June 2019; pp. 30–32. [Google Scholar]
- Del Rio Herrero, O.; De Gaudenzi, R. High Efficiency Satellite Multiple Access Scheme for Machine-to-Machine Communications. Aerosp. Electron. Syst. IEEE Trans. 2012, 48, 2961–2989. [Google Scholar] [CrossRef]
- Liva, G. Graph-Based Analysis and Optimization of Contention Resolution Diversity Slotted ALOHA. IEEE Trans. Commun. 2011, 59, 477–487. [Google Scholar] [CrossRef]
- Meloni, A.; Murroni, M.; Kissling, C.; Berioli, M. Sliding window-based Contention Resolution Diversity Slotted ALOHA. In Proceedings of the Global Communications Conference, Anaheim, CA, USA, 3–7 December 2012; pp. 3305–3310. [Google Scholar]
- Lázaro, F. Decentralized Power Control for Slotted Spread Spectrum Aloha with Successive Interference Cancellation. In Proceedings of the International Itg Conference on Systems, VDE, Hamburg, Germany, 6–9 February 2017; pp. 1–6. [Google Scholar]
- Bacco, F.M. Effcient M2M Communications via Random Access Satellite Channels. Doctor Dissertation, University of Siena, Siena, Italy, 2016; pp. 31–33. [Google Scholar]
- Meloni, A.; Atzori, L. The Role of Satellite Communications in the Smart Grid. IEEE Wirel. Commun. 2017, 24, 50–56. [Google Scholar] [CrossRef] [Green Version]
- Vassaki, S.; Pitsiladis, G.T.; Kourogiorgas, C.; Poulakis, M.; Panagopoulos, A.D.; Gardikis, G.; Costicoglou, S. Satellite-based sensor networks: M2M Sensor communications and connectivity analysis. In Proceedings of the International Conference on Telecommunications and Multimedia, Heraklion, Greece, 28–30 July 2014; pp. 132–137. [Google Scholar]
- Bacco, M.; De Cola, T.; Giambene, G.; Gotta, A. TCP-Based M2M Traffic via Random-Access Satellite Links: Throughput Estimation. IEEE Trans. Aerosp. Electron. Syst. 2019, 55, 846–863. [Google Scholar] [CrossRef] [Green Version]
- Elbert, B.R. Introduction to Satellite Communication; Artech house: Norwood, MA, USA, 2008. [Google Scholar]
- Abramson, N. The Aloha System: Another alternative for computer communications. In Proceedings of the National Computer Conference, Atlantic City, NJ, USA, 1 January 1970; pp. 281–285. [Google Scholar]
- Roberts, L.G. ALOHA packet system with and without slots and capture. Acm Sigcomm Comput. Commun. Rev. 1975, 5, 28–42. [Google Scholar] [CrossRef]
- Choudhury Gagan, L.; Rappaport Stephen, S. Diversity ALOHA—A Random Access Scheme for Satellite Communications. Commun. IEEE Trans. 1983, 31, 450–457. [Google Scholar] [CrossRef]
- Paolini, E.; Liva, G.; Amat, A.G.I. A structured irregular repetition slotted ALOHA scheme with low error floors. In Proceedings of the IEEE International Conference on Communications, Paris, France, 21–25 May 2017; pp. 1–6. [Google Scholar]
- Graaf, P.W.D.; Lehnert, J.S. Performance comparison of a slotted ALOHA DS/SSMA network and a multi-channel narrowband slotted ALOHA network. In Proceedings of the Military Communications Conference, Fort Monmouth, NJ, USA, 2–5 October 1994; pp. 574–578. [Google Scholar]
- Ma, G.; Ai, B.; Wang, F.; Zhong, Z. Joint Design of Coded Tandem Spreading Multiple Access and Coded Slotted ALOHA for Massive Machine-type Communications. IEEE Trans. Ind. Inform. 2018, 14, 4064–4071. [Google Scholar] [CrossRef]
- Casini, E.; De Gaudenzi, R.; Herrero, O.D.R. Contention Resolution Diversity Slotted ALOHA (CRDSA): An Enhanced Random Access Schemefor Satellite Access Packet Networks. IEEE Trans. Wirel. Commun. 2007, 6, 1408–1419. [Google Scholar] [CrossRef]
- Zhao, J.; Yue, X.; Kang, S.; Tang, W. Joint effects of imperfect CSI and SIC on NOMA based satellite-terrestrial systems. IEEE Access 2021, 9, 12545–12554. [Google Scholar] [CrossRef]
- Shuai, H.; Guo, K.; An, K.; Zhu, S. NOMA-based integrated satellite terrestrial networks with relay selection and imperfect SIC. IEEE Access 2021, 9, 111346–111357. [Google Scholar] [CrossRef]
- De Gaudenzi, R.; del Río Herrero, O.; Acar, G.; Barrabés, E.G. Asynchronous Contention Resolution Diversity ALOHA: Making CRDSA Truly Asynchronous. Wirel. Commun. IEEE Trans. 2014, 13, 6193–6206. [Google Scholar] [CrossRef]
- Lee, D.; Lee, H.; Milstein, K.B. Direct sequence spread spectrum Walsh-QPSK modulation. IEEE Trans. Commun. 1998, 46, 1227–1232. [Google Scholar]
- Zanella, A. Estimating Collision Set Size in Framed Slotted Aloha Wireless Networks and RFID Systems. IEEE Commun. Lett. 2012, 16, 300–303. [Google Scholar] [CrossRef]
- Vogt, H. Multiple Object Identification with Passive RFID Tags. Pervasive Comput. 2002, 3, 98–113. [Google Scholar]
- Cha, J.R.; Kim, J.H. Novel Anti-collision Algorithms for Fast Object Identification in RFID System. In Proceedings of the International Conference on Parallel and Distributed Systems-Workshops, 20–25 July 2005; pp. 63–67. [Google Scholar]
- Wei, F.; Chen, W. Low Complexity Iterative Receiver Design for Sparse Code Multiple Access. IEEE Trans. Commun. 2017, 65, 621–634. [Google Scholar] [CrossRef]
Publisher’s Note: MDPI stays neutral with regard to jurisdictional claims in published maps and institutional affiliations. |
© 2022 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/).
Share and Cite
Yang, M.; Xue, G.; Liu, B.; Yang, Y.; Su, Y. Load Estimation Based Dynamic Access Protocol for Satellite Internet of Things. Remote Sens. 2022, 14, 6402. https://doi.org/10.3390/rs14246402
Yang M, Xue G, Liu B, Yang Y, Su Y. Load Estimation Based Dynamic Access Protocol for Satellite Internet of Things. Remote Sensing. 2022; 14(24):6402. https://doi.org/10.3390/rs14246402
Chicago/Turabian StyleYang, Mingchuan, Guanchang Xue, Botao Liu, Yupu Yang, and Yanyong Su. 2022. "Load Estimation Based Dynamic Access Protocol for Satellite Internet of Things" Remote Sensing 14, no. 24: 6402. https://doi.org/10.3390/rs14246402
APA StyleYang, M., Xue, G., Liu, B., Yang, Y., & Su, Y. (2022). Load Estimation Based Dynamic Access Protocol for Satellite Internet of Things. Remote Sensing, 14(24), 6402. https://doi.org/10.3390/rs14246402